There are probably official channels through which to a file a complaint. Be sure to let the shipper know - they could also file a claim. I prefer to have my livestock shipped to the fedex center where it's held for pickup. It's there by 8:30 am and it's nearly impossible for them to lose the package that way. And, they can't make false delivery claims - you're in total control of when you get the package.
 
they screw up by me all the time. a trick you may want to use is to address the package to a business (doesnt matter the name) they deliver it earlier as per their internal protocol. It keeps them from "skipping" residences.
